Nikon AF-S Nikkor 28mm f/1.8G Specification

The Nikon AF-S Nikkor 28mm f/1.8G is a wide-angle prime lens designed for FX-format Nikon F-mount cameras, offering a versatile and high-performance shooting experience. With a focal length of 28mm, it provides a natural perspective for landscape, street, and architectural photography. The lens features a fast maximum aperture of f/1.8, allowing for excellent performance in low-light conditions and providing the ability to achieve a shallow depth of field for subject isolation. Its optical construction includes 11 elements in 9 groups, incorporating two aspherical lens elements to minimize distortion and spherical aberrations, ensuring sharp, high-contrast images. The lens also employs Nikon's Nano Crystal Coat to reduce ghosting and flare, enhancing image clarity.

The Silent Wave Motor (SWM) technology enables fast, accurate, and quiet autofocus operation, while the manual focus override allows for precise focusing adjustments. With a minimum focusing distance of 0.25 meters, this lens offers flexibility for close-up photography. The 7-blade rounded diaphragm contributes to pleasing bokeh quality, enhancing the aesthetic quality of out-of-focus areas. Weighing approximately 330 grams and measuring 73mm in diameter and 80.5mm in length, the lens is compact and lightweight, making it suitable for travel and everyday use. Constructed with quality materials, the lens ensures durability and reliability. It is compatible with 67mm filters, allowing photographers to easily attach various filters to enhance their creative options. Nikon AF-S Nikkor 28mm f/1.8G F.A.Q.

What are the key features of the Nikon AF-S Nikkor 28mm f/1.8G lens?

The Nikon AF-S Nikkor 28mm f/1.8G features a fast f/1.8 aperture for excellent low-light performance, a Silent Wave Motor (SWM) for fast and quiet autofocus, Nano Crystal Coat to reduce ghosting and flare, and an aspherical lens element for superior image quality.

How do I achieve the best sharpness with the Nikon 28mm f/1.8G lens?

For optimal sharpness, use the lens at an aperture between f/4 and f/8. Ensure your camera is steady by using a tripod or image stabilization techniques, and focus carefully on your subject.

What should I do if the autofocus on my Nikon 28mm f/1.8G lens is not working?

First, ensure that the lens is correctly mounted on the camera. Check if the autofocus switch on the lens is set to 'M/A' (autofocus with manual override). Clean the lens and camera contacts gently with a dry cloth. If the issue persists, consider resetting the camera settings or contacting Nikon support.

Can the Nikon 28mm f/1.8G lens be used for macro photography?

While the Nikon 28mm f/1.8G is not designed as a macro lens, it has a minimum focus distance of 0.25 meters (0.82 feet), allowing for close-up shots. For true macro photography, consider a dedicated macro lens.

How can I prevent lens flare when using the Nikon 28mm f/1.8G?

To minimize lens flare, use the lens hood provided with the lens, avoid shooting directly into strong light sources, and consider adjusting your shooting angle to reduce the impact of bright lights.

What maintenance is required for the Nikon AF-S Nikkor 28mm f/1.8G lens?

Regularly clean the lens with a soft, dry cloth to remove dust and smudges. Use a blower brush to gently remove particles from the lens elements. Store the lens in a dry, cool place, and use lens caps to protect it from damage when not in use.

What type of filter size is compatible with the Nikon 28mm f/1.8G lens?

The Nikon AF-S Nikkor 28mm f/1.8G lens is compatible with 67mm screw-on filters. Make sure to use high-quality filters to maintain image quality.

Is the Nikon 28mm f/1.8G lens weather-sealed?

The Nikon 28mm f/1.8G lens is not fully weather-sealed, so it is advisable to avoid using it in extreme weather conditions unless necessary precautions, such as using a rain cover, are taken.

Can I use the Nikon 28mm f/1.8G lens for video recording?

Yes, the Nikon 28mm f/1.8G lens can be used for video recording. Its wide aperture and silent autofocus make it suitable for various video applications, providing good depth of field control and low-light performance.

What are some common issues with the Nikon 28mm f/1.8G lens and how can they be fixed?

Common issues include autofocus errors and lens flare. To fix autofocus errors, check the lens mount and settings or clean the contacts. To reduce lens flare, use a lens hood and adjust shooting angles. Regular maintenance and careful handling can prevent many problems.
